Abstract:
Deep vein thrombosis(DVT) refers to a blood clot that forms in a deep vein, and usually occurs in the lower extremities.Typical symptoms include swelling, pain or tenderness in the leg.DVT is one of the common complications of orthopedic surgery and has a complicated pathogenesis.The embolus can fall off into the lung, resulting in the death.MicroRNA (miRNA) is a class of endogenous and non-coding single stranded RNA consisting of 21~23 nucleotides, widely involved in a variety of biological processes.Recent studies have found that microRNA (miRNA) plays a significant role in the pathogenesis of DVT.This article reviews recent advances in the study of miRNAs as novel regulators, diagnostic tools and a therapeutic choice in DVT to provide new insights of its pathogenesis and therapeutic target.
